The image captures an outdoor scene, likely a street or roadside, where two individuals are engaged in repairing a car during daylight hours.

In the central foreground, a dark-colored car, possibly a dark grey SUV or pickup truck, has its hood open, revealing the engine compartment. A man, wearing a dark baseball cap, a dark long-sleeved shirt with distinct orange or red reflective stripes or accents around the waist and back, and dark trousers, is leaning over the front of this car. He is deeply focused on the engine, with his right arm extended into the bay, actively working on something. He wears dark shoes with white soles. Another person, less clearly visible, is also bent over the engine bay, suggesting they are assisting with the repair. A white cord or cable is visible stretched across the front area of the car, near its right headlight.

The ground is paved with what appears to be interlocking bricks or patterned concrete, exhibiting a light brown or grey hue. Strong shadows are cast to the right of the people and vehicles, indicating that the sun is either in the morning or late afternoon sky.

In the background, a white commercial van or public transport vehicle (matatu) is parked, displaying a horizontal yellow stripe along its side. Partially visible text on the van includes "SACCO." Behind this van, a building is present with a vertical sign that clearly reads "HOTEL" at the top and "PHOTOCOPY" below it. Above "HOTEL," another word, possibly "WARIMYORA," is partially visible. Further text below the van's window area seems to include "COMMUNITY SACCO."

To the far right in the foreground, a portion of a silver or light grey car is visible, showing part of its bodywork, including what looks like a fuel cap area.

The scene depicts an active roadside automotive repair or maintenance event, likely in an urban or commercial area given the type of vehicles and background buildings with visible business signs.
